CIVIL ENGINEER 2


GENERAL DEFINITION

This is civil engineering work at the full performance level performing a variety of difficult engineering assignments with emphasis placed upon the application of broad knowledge of engineering mathematics, principles and practices in all phases of minor, or specific phases of major engineering projects. Employees may serve as project leaders on specific assignments.

Employees in this class work with engineers, contractors and others to complete assigned engineering projects. Work is performed under the general supervision of an engineering superior.
